What is Phlebotomy and why It Matters in Loma Linda

Phlebotomy is the process of obtaining ⁤blood from‌ a ‍patient for ⁢laboratory ​testing and analysis. In Loma⁣ Linda, phlebotomy services are ‌provided in a variety of settings, including ​hospital laboratories affiliated with academic medical centers,‍ community labs,‌ and mobile phlebotomy services that come to patients’ homes or worksites.​ A skilled phlebotomist is trained to maximize comfort ⁣while ensuring the integrity of the sample for accurate ⁣test results.

  • Primary tasks: blood‍ collection by venipuncture,proper labeling,and specimen handling.
  • Key goal: minimize discomfort and reduce‌ the⁤ chance of sample contamination or⁢ hemolysis.
  • Common tests: CBC, metabolic ​panels, lipid panels, ‌glucose, vitamin D, thyroid function, and ​specialty⁢ panels.

Expert Tips⁤ for Preparing for a Blood Draw in Loma ‍Linda

Preparation⁣ can make the blood draw ​smoother and⁤ more comfortable. Use thes practical tips to prepare for your Loma Linda phlebotomy appointment:

  • Hydration: Drink plenty of water in the 24 hours before‍ the draw.‍ Hydration makes veins more⁣ accessible and can reduce discomfort.
  • Fasting and dietary requirements: Some⁢ tests require fasting (often 8-12⁤ hours). verify test requirements with your clinic or lab and ⁣plan accordingly.
  • What to bring: A valid photo ID, your insurance card, and any test requisitions. If you have multiple orders, bring them together for accuracy.
  • Medication notes: Unless⁣ instructed or else⁢ by a clinician, ⁤continue prescribed medications.If you’re on anticoagulants or have bleeding⁤ disorders, inform the⁣ phlebotomist.
  • Comfort strategies: Wear comfortable clothing with sleeves that‍ can be rolled ⁢up. Arrive a few minutes early to reduce stress.
  • Communication: inform the phlebotomist if you’re⁣ anxious or have had painful experiences in the past. ⁣They can use a smaller needle or topical numbing cream if appropriate.
  • special considerations: If you have ‌a needle phobia (trypanophobia), request a calm, step-by-step explanation and consider bringing a support ⁢person for reassurance.

What to Expect ‌During a Loma​ Linda Phlebotomy Appointment

Knowing the process can ease nerves.​ Here’s a typical flow you⁢ might encounter at ⁣a loma⁢ Linda-based lab or hospital phlebotomy ‌station:

  1. Provide ⁤ID, confirm tests, and verify any fasting or timing requirements.
  2. A staff ⁣member may ⁢assess your vein accessibility and apply ‍a tourniquet if needed.
  3. A phlebotomist cleans the area, locates a suitable vein, and ‍performs venipuncture with a sterile needle.
  4. ⁤ Apply ⁤pressure to stop bleeding and place ‌a bandage. You ‌might potentially⁢ be asked‍ to wait ‌briefly for any immediate reactions.
  5. ‌ Samples are labeled with your ‌identifiers and test codes to ensure accuracy.
  6. ​ Depending ⁢on the tests,⁣ results‌ may ⁤return within hours or ⁢days. ⁢Your provider will relay results and next steps.

Frequently Asked Questions⁣ about ‌Loma Linda phlebotomy

Do I​ need an appointment for a blood draw in ‍Loma Linda?
Most labs offer walk-ins, ​but many patients prefer appointments to reduce ⁣wait times. Call ⁢ahead ⁣or check the lab’s online booking ⁢system.
What should I do⁤ if I have a⁣ history of fainting or anxiety⁢ during draws?
Notify the staff. They can accommodate with a‌ calm approach, slower technique, or ​a ‌quiet room. Some labs offer cooling or topical anesthetic options.
How long does‌ it take to get results?
Turnaround times vary by test. Routine panels frequently enough return ‍within 24-72 hours; emergency or stat tests might potentially be available in a few hours.
